legongju.com
我们一直在努力
2025-01-09 06:06 | 星期四

postgresql ltree支持哪些数据类型

PostgreSQL的ltree数据类型支持以下两种数据类型:

  1. 路径类型(path):这是ltree数据类型的基本类型,用于表示树形结构中的路径。路径由一系列节点组成,每个节点都有一个名称和一个可选的深度标识符。节点名称可以是任意字符串,而深度标识符则用于指示节点在树中的位置。
  2. 文本类型(text):这是ltree数据类型的另一种类型,用于表示树形结构中的文本标签。与路径类型不同,文本类型不需要指定节点的深度标识符,只需要提供一个字符串即可。

在使用ltree数据类型时,可以通过一系列的操作来查询和操作树形结构,如获取树的根节点、子节点、父节点等。此外,还可以使用ltree数据类型与其他数据类型进行联接和比较等操作。

以上信息仅供参考,如有需要,建议咨询专业技术人员。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/81746.html

相关推荐

  • 如何学习PostgreSQL数据库管理

    如何学习PostgreSQL数据库管理

    学习PostgreSQL数据库管理是一个涉及多个方面的过程,包括基础知识、实践操作、性能优化等。以下是一些建议和资源,帮助你系统地学习PostgreSQL数据库管理。

  • 在PostgreSQL中如何处理大数据量

    在PostgreSQL中如何处理大数据量

    在PostgreSQL中处理大数据量时,可以采用以下策略来提高性能和管理数据: 分区表(Partitioning):将大表划分为多个较小的子表,根据某一列(例如日期或ID)进行...

  • PostgreSQL的复制与集群方案有哪些

    PostgreSQL的复制与集群方案有哪些

    PostgreSQL提供了多种复制与集群方案,以满足不同场景下的高可用性、性能和扩展性需求。以下是对这些方案的概述:
    PostgreSQL的复制方案 流复制:这是最常用...

  • PostgreSQL在哪些场景下表现最佳

    PostgreSQL在哪些场景下表现最佳

    PostgreSQL 是一个功能强大的开源对象关系型数据库管理系统,在以下场景中表现最佳: 高并发读写:PostgreSQL 支持 ACID(原子性、一致性、隔离性、持久性)事务...

  • ltree在postgresql中怎样创建索引

    ltree在postgresql中怎样创建索引

    在PostgreSQL中,使用ltree数据类型时,默认情况下会为节点值创建一个GiST(Generalized Search Tree)索引。然而,如果你需要为ltree类型的路径或层次结构创建一...

  • postgresql ltree性能优化有哪些方法

    postgresql ltree性能优化有哪些方法

    PostgreSQL中的ltree数据类型及其相关的查询操作通常用于处理树形结构数据。为了优化ltree的性能,以下是一些建议的方法: 使用索引:为ltree类型的列创建GiST(...

  • 如何在postgresql中使用ltree

    如何在postgresql中使用ltree

    在PostgreSQL中,ltree数据类型用于处理树形结构数据 创建表并添加ltree列: CREATE TABLE your_table_name ( id SERIAL PRIMARY KEY, path ltree
    ); 插入数...

  • postgresql ltree如何实现路径查询

    postgresql ltree如何实现路径查询

    PostgreSQL的Ltree模块提供了一种在树状结构数据中进行路径查询的方法。Ltree是一种用于存储树形结构数据的索引类型,可以方便地进行树的遍历和查询。
    以下...